Who is this book for?
You’ll get a vivid, personal glimpse into life during one of London's most turbulent times. Alice's diary vividly captures the fears, hopes, and everyday struggles of a young girl amid the chaos of the plague and fire. It’s a compelling historical window that feels surprisingly close and real.
